FACTBOX: Key quotes from the Diana inquest
(Reuters) - Lord Justice Scott Baker has begun his summary to the jury at the inquest into Princess Diana and Dodi al-Fayed after almost six months and more than 250 witnesses.
Here are some key quotes and statements made or read out at the inquest at London's High Court.
CORONER SCOTT BAKER
"There is no evidence that the Duke of Edinburgh ordered Diana's execution and there is no evidence that the security intelligence services or any other government agency ordered it."
MOHAMED AL-FAYED
"They cleared the decks. They finished her. They murdered her. It was slaughter, not murder."
RICHARD DEARLOVE, BRITAIN'S FORMER SPY CHIEF
"This is such an absurd allegation that it is difficult to deal with ... It's completely off the map", he said when asked about allegations Prince Philip and Britain's intelligence agencies were responsible for the deaths.
LETTER FROM PRINCE PHILIP TO DIANA
"If invited, I will always do my utmost to help you and Charles to the best of my ability, but I am quite ready to concede that I have no talents as a marriage counselor!!!"
LETTER FROM DIANA TO PRINCE PHILIP
"Dearest Pa, I was particularly touched by your most recent letter which proved to me, if I didn't already know it, that you really do care.
"You are very modest about your marriage guidance skills and I disagree with you."
MOHAMED AL-FAYED
"Diana told me on the phone she was pregnant. I am the only person they told. They told me they were engaged and would announce their engagement on Monday morning (three days after the crash)."
